What Drives the Cost in Tempe

Pipe material choice: PEX vs copper vs CPVCPEX (cross-linked polyethylene) is the most popular repiping material in Tempe today โ€” flexible, freeze-resistant, and easier to install, running $3,550โ€“$6,520. Copper is the traditional premium choice at $6,520โ€“$15,300 โ€” longer-proven track record but more expensive and harder to install. CPVC is a midpoint option. In Tempe, where local climate conditions, copper's susceptibility to pinhole leaks in acidic water makes PEX an increasingly preferred choice.
Home size and stories drive labour costRepiping cost scales with the number of fixtures (bathrooms, hose bibs, appliances) and floors. A one-story, 2-bathroom home runs $3,550โ€“$5,705. A two-story, 4-bathroom home runs $6,520โ€“$15,300. Multi-story homes require running pipes through walls between floors โ€” accessing and patching these wall openings adds significantly to both labour and drywall repair costs. Get a fixture count from your contractor before accepting any quote.
Wall access and drywall repair is a major variableRepiping requires cutting access holes in drywall to run new pipes. The number of holes, their location (tile vs. drywall vs. concrete), and who handles patching dramatically affects total cost. Some plumbers quote pipe installation only โ€” leaving you to hire a drywaller and painter separately. Confirm whether wall patching is included in your quote or a separate scope.
Water heater replacement is often bundled at a discountIf your water heater is more than 8โ€“10 years old, replacing it during a whole-house repipe is significantly cheaper than doing it separately โ€” the plumber is already on-site and the lines are already open. Ask for a bundled price. A tank water heater adds $815โ€“$2,037 during a repipe vs. $1,630โ€“$3,260 as a standalone call.
Water quality in Tempe affects which material to chooseHigh-chlorine or low-pH (acidic) water accelerates copper pipe corrosion and is a primary cause of pinhole leaks that trigger repiping in the first place. If your original pipes failed from corrosion rather than age, PEX is the right replacement material. Ask your plumber specifically whether water quality contributed to your pipe failure โ€” the answer should inform the material recommendation.
Permits and inspection protect your home's insurabilityWhole-house repiping requires a plumbing permit and inspection in Tempe. Unpermitted repiping work can void your homeowner's insurance for water damage claims and create problems at resale when a home inspector finds evidence of unpermitted work. Always confirm permits are included. Post-inspection sign-off is your documentation that the work meets code.

Frequently Asked Questions

How much does whole-house repiping cost in Tempe?
Whole-house repiping in Tempe costs $8,150 on average, ranging from $3,550 for a small home using PEX to $15,300 for a large multi-story home with copper pipe or complex access. Tempe's COL index of 102 puts local plumbing labour close to the national average the national average. Home size (number of fixtures and floors), pipe material, and wall access complexity are the primary cost variables.
What are the signs that my Tempe home needs repiping?
Key warning signs: multiple pinhole leaks (2+ in recent years), persistent discoloured or metallic-tasting water, significantly reduced water pressure throughout the home, visible corrosion or greenish staining around pipe connections, or pipes confirmed to be galvanised steel (common in Tempe homes built before 1960). A single leak doesn't necessarily indicate repiping is needed โ€” a licensed Tempe plumber can inspect your pipe condition and give you an honest assessment.
How long does whole-house repiping take in Tempe?
Most whole-house repipes in Tempe take 2โ€“4 days for the plumbing work itself, with an additional 1โ€“3 days for drywall patching and painting. Your water will be shut off during the work days but restored each evening. Permits and inspections add 1โ€“2 weeks to the overall project timeline. Confirm with your contractor whether drywall repair is included in their scope or whether you need to hire separately.
Should I choose PEX or copper pipe for repiping in Tempe?
PEX is now the preferred material for most Tempe repipes โ€” it's flexible, freeze-resistant, faster to install (lower labour cost), and doesn't corrode. If your original pipes failed from corrosion in Tempe's water conditions, PEX is the right replacement choice. Copper remains a premium option with a longer proven track record and is preferred by some homeowners for resale perception. Both materials, properly installed, will last 50+ years. The quality of the installation matters more than the material choice.
Does repiping increase my home's value in Tempe?
Yes โ€” whole-house repiping adds immediate equity in Tempe's real estate market. Galvanised or failing plumbing is a significant red flag for home buyers and lenders; repiping removes it. Most Tempe real estate agents report that disclosed repiping with a transferable permit and inspection record adds $4,890โ€“$8,150 to a home's effective value or negotiating position. Always keep the permit, inspection sign-off, and contractor warranty documentation for disclosure at sale.
